Brief Report:

A Webinar on ‘Cyber Security Awareness: Challenges and its Emerging Trendswas organized by the Department of Computer Applications (MCA), on 18th October 2022 at 11:00 a.m. to raise awareness and highlight the importance of cyber safety and digital security. The month of October is marked as National Cybersecurity Awareness Month (NCSAM).

The undergraduate and Postgraduate students of various departments attended the online session, which was projected on the big screen, so that the entire class can attend and avail Awareness of Cybersecurity.

Sri Sushil Kumar, Superintendent of Police, Cyber Crime Cell, Economic Offences Unit, Bihar, Patna, was the invited speaker for the session. The webinar started with the prayer for invoking God’s blessings. After the auspicious note, Dr. Bhawna Sinha introduced the theme of the webinar and its requirements in the present times.

Shri Sushil Kumar started his lecture by presenting current Cyber Security statistics and facts. In his session, he discussed the different types of Cyber Crime. He explained several topics that come under the umbrella of Cyber Security issues. He talked about social media related crimes like Fake Profile, Cyber Stalking, Cyber Pornography, Email Spoofing, Phishing/Vishing etc. He also shared his views about Job fraud, Loan Fraud, Cracking, the Dark Web, Deep web etc. Apart from this, he also shared several Cyber Security tips. He especially suggested to always keep strong passwords for both wireless and broadband routers, hide personal information, beware of revenge pornography, beware of Wi-Fi hacking etc. He also shared safety tips for kids. He introduced the National Cyber Crime Reporting Portal from where we can file our complaints.

At last, there was a question-answer session in which the students actively participated. They asked questions from different areas of cyber-crimes and Shri Sushil Kumar Sir answered all their queries satisfactorily.
